DIS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

1,933 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Walt Disney (DIS)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$101B — up 18% from $85.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 250 funds opened new DIS positions and 77 closed out — a net gain of 173 holders — while 706 added to existing stakes and 753 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$687M. The largest seller was Jennison Associates, cutting an estimated $277M.
